How did Eren find Ymir?

A while later, as Eren leads the Titans in the Rumbling, an apparition of Ymir is seen by a boy in the moment he is crushed to death under a Titan’s foot. As Eren converses with his friends in the Paths, Ymir emerges next to Eren in the Coordinate, symbolizing their cooperation.

How did Eren and Zeke meet Ymir?

While Zeke and Eren were having conversations, Attack on Titan Chapter 120 featured Founder Ymir Fritz. Zeke revealed that Ymir was the one who brought him back to life when he self-destructed using Thunder Spear.

Does YMIR make every Titan?

Being the Founding Titan, Ymir came out as the only one among the Titans to fully possess the power of all of them. Others who came after her only hold a fraction of her power. Being the first of her kind, Ymir was in complete control of her Titan form whenever she changed into it.

Is Zeke a coordinate?

If Zeke’s spinal fluid enters the body of a Subject of Ymir, that Subject of Ymir becomes connected to Zeke’s Beast Titan by a path and is marked with a “coordinate.” Zeke’s Beast Titan can act like a faux Founding Titan to those connected to him: He can transform them into Titans, and he can give those Titans commands …

What’s the difference between Eren’s and Ymir’s Titan forms?

Eren’s Pure Titan form was much smaller than his current form, and both Ymir’s Titan form and Frieda’s Titan form were noticeably more emaciated than their Titan bodies after inheriting their Titans. Some of the Titans had been shown to possess the ability to harden.

What happened to Ymir?

Ymir died just 13 years after she received her Titan power, which subsequently explains the life-shortening “curse” that every Titan shifter since then has to bear.

What is Eren’s titan form in attack on Titan?

Eren Yeager had both the 13 m Founding Titan and the 15 m Attack Titan, but his Titan form was 15 m. Age did not affect the appearance of the Nine Titans. The Warriors ‘ Titan forms remained constant through their childhood and into early adulthood.
